Cruise Ship With The Comprehensive Internet Services Handbook For A Deep Dive Into Communication Protocols, Core Principles, And Finest Practices-- Your Entrance To Mastering Web Solutions Waits For
Cruise Ship With The Comprehensive Internet Services Handbook For A Deep Dive Into Communication Protocols, Core Principles, And Finest Practices-- Your Entrance To Mastering Web Solutions Waits For
Blog Article
Web Content Create By-Choi Fry
Discover the utmost Internet Services Manual for all your needs. Check out visit our website , core concepts of SOAP and remainder, and finest techniques for seamless execution. Uncover mouse click the next web page to mastering internet solutions, from understanding the essentials to applying scalable style. Master the art of developing safe and secure systems and maximizing for future development. Open the power of internet solutions within your reaches.
Review of Web Services
If you've ever wondered what internet services are and exactly how they function, this summary is the best place to start. Web services are a way for different applications to connect with each other over the internet. They enable smooth assimilation of systems, making it much easier to share information and functionalities.
Among the crucial aspects of web services is their use conventional procedures like HTTP and XML to facilitate interaction. This standardization ensures that various systems can comprehend and connect with each other successfully. https://www.thedrum.com/profile/clickthrough-marketing/news/how-to-optimise-your-black-friday-landing-page can be categorized right into two major types: SOAP (Simple Object Gain Access To Procedure) and Remainder (Representational State Transfer).
best websites for portfolios is a protocol that makes use of XML for message exchange, while remainder relies upon conventional HTTP techniques like obtain, UPLOAD, PUT, and erase. Both have their staminas and are used in various situations based on demands.
Key Principles and Technologies
Discovering the fundamental ideas and modern technologies of internet services is necessary for comprehending their capability and application in modern systems. When diving right into the key principles and modern technologies of internet sol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to understand:
- ** SOAP (Simple Object Gain Access To Procedure) **: This method defines the structure of messages exchanged in between internet solutions.
- ** WSDL (Web Solutions Description Language) **: WSDL is made use of to define the performances offered by a web service.
- ** REST (Representational State Transfer) **: An architectural design that uses typical HTTP techniques for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in data exchange between internet services due to its versatility and readability.
Comprehending these core principles and technologies will lay a strong foundation for your journey into the world of web solutions.
Best Practices for Execution
To make certain effective execution of web services, prioritize adherence to ideal methods. Begin by extensively recording your web solution APIs, including clear descriptions of endpoints, criteria, and anticipated responses. Consistent naming conventions and versioning of APIs are critical for maintainability. When creating your internet solutions, comply with the principles of remainder to create a scalable and adaptable architecture. Execute proper authentication and authorization devices to secure your solutions, such as OAuth or API keys.
Evaluating is crucial in guaranteeing the reliability of your web services. Develop detailed test cases that cover numerous scenarios, including positive and unfavorable screening. Constant integration and automated screening can assist catch problems early in the advancement procedure. Display your web solutions in real-time to determine performance traffic jams and possible failures. Logging and mistake handling are important for detecting issues and troubleshooting problems efficiently.
Last but not least, take into consideration the scalability of your web solutions by designing for future development. Implement caching mechanisms and lots balancing to manage increased traffic. Frequently testimonial and enhance your code for performance. By following these ideal practices, you can enhance the application of internet services and guarantee their success.
Conclusion
Congratulations! You've just opened the trick to mastering internet solutions. By understanding the crucial ideas and modern technologies, and executing best methods, you're well on your way to ending up being a web services expert.
Keep discovering and explore what you've learned to continue broadening your knowledge and abilities in this interesting field.
The world of web solutions is currently at your fingertips, all set for you to check out and conquer. Enjoy the trip!